A word from the Concierge

Hôtel The Peninsula Paris through the Concierge's eyes

At the corner of Avenue Kléber, the discreet elegance of a 19th-century building asserts itself with restraint. Just steps from the Arc de Triomphe, this renowned establishment represents a central destination for exploring the City of Light. Its 200 rooms — including 93 generously proportioned suites — reveal the comfort of a Parisian palace, rooted in history and innovation. The meticulously restored Haussmannian façade and modernised interiors testify to a successful alliance between heritage and modernity, while the Michelin-starred restaurants and the 1,800 m² spa add a unique dimension to the experience.

Frequently asked questions

Everything a guest might ask before and during their stay — rooms, dining, spa, family and hotel policies.

Arrival & Departure

  • Can I check in early?

    Check-in is from 3:00 PM and check-out until 12:00 PM. An early check-in can be requested subject to availability.

  • Is late check-out possible?

    Late check-out may be granted depending on hotel occupancy. The request must be confirmed by reception on the day of departure.

  • Is the reception open all night?

    The hotel accepts arrivals 24/7 thanks to its continuously open reception. It is advisable to indicate the arrival time when booking.

Location & Access

  • Where is The Peninsula Paris located?

    The hotel is located at 19 avenue Kléber, in the 16th arrondissement of Paris, near the Arc de Triomphe. The address is central for leisure and business stays.

  • Which metro station is closest?

    Kléber station is indicated as 1 minute away on foot and Charles de Gaulle–Étoile is 5 minutes away. The location facilitates travel by metro.

  • What is the distance between the hotel and the airport?

    Orly Airport is approximately 16.8 km away and Roissy-Charles de Gaulle is about 24.3 km away. Travel time depends on traffic and mode of transport.
